ChEBI Name azithromycin
ChEBI ID CHEBI:2955
Definition A macrolide antibiotic useful for the treatment of bacterial infections.

Formula C38H72N2O12
Net Charge 0
Average Mass 748.98450
Monoisotopic Mass 748.50853

Roles Classification
Chemical Role(s): environmental contaminant
Any minor or unwanted substance introduced into the environment that can have undesired effects.
Biological Role(s): antibacterial drug
A drug used to treat or prevent bacterial infections.
xenobiotic
A xenobiotic (Greek, xenos "foreign"; bios "life") is a compound that is foreign to a living organism. Principal xenobiotics include: drugs, carcinogens and various compounds that have been introduced into the environment by artificial means.
antimicrobial agent
A substance that kills or slows the growth of microorganisms, including bacteria, viruses, fungi and protozoans.
(via macrolide antibiotic )
Application(s): antibacterial drug
A drug used to treat or prevent bacterial infections.
